Description
Describe the bug 🐞
When trying to initialize a NonlinearProblem, I am getting the error that:
ERROR: UndefVarError: BVProblem not defined in NonlinearSolveBase
Expected behavior
I expect no error to be thrown, and the solve proceeds as normal.
Minimal Reproducible Example 👇
using NonlinearSolve
function condition!(out, u, p)
out[1] = u[1] - 1
out[2] = u[1] - 2
end
uprev = [0.0, 0.0]
u = [0.0, 0.0]
u0 = [uprev, u]
p = nothing
prob = NonlinearProblem(condition!, u0, p)
solve(prob)
Error & Stacktrace
ERROR: UndefVarError: `BVProblem` not defined in `NonlinearSolveBase`
Suggestion: check for spelling errors or missing imports.
Hint: a global variable of this name also exists in SciMLBase.
